The Filitelnic gas field is a natural gas field in the Filitelnic village of Bălăușeri commune, Mureș County, Romania lying in the center of the Transylvanian Basin, a major natural gas-producing region.
It began production in 1961 and produces natural gas and condensates.
A project announced in January 2024 by Romgaz and the Mureș County Environmental Protection Agency will seek to reduce pollution and concomitantly increase production at the Filitelnic drilling group 131.
[2][3] According to data provided in 2016 by the Romanian Agency for Mineral Resources [ro] (ANRM), the Filitelnic gas field was the largest natural gas field in the country.
